Survey number HABS ME-139
Building/structure dates:
1873 initial construction
Building/structure dates:
1895 subsequent work
Building/structure dates:
1934 subsequent work
Building/structure dates:
1969 demolished
Structure contains post office screens (teller windows).
Significance: The Rockland Customhouse and Post Office is an excellent example of Government building of the Grant era and is notable for its restrained design and substantial construction.
